 the sale, okay, because everything is tied to the family name. Now turn the Bible to

00:33:13.370 --> 00:33:22.620
 Leviticus 25. Keep replacing the book of Ruth, go to Leviticus chapter 25. Let me show you

00:33:22.620 --> 00:33:32.190
 the principle of redemption for the land. Leviticus 25, take a look at verse 23. Leviticus

00:33:32.190 --> 00:33:42.000
 25 verse 23, the Bible says this, "The land shall not be sold forever, for the land is

00:33:42.000 --> 00:33:47.570
 mine, for ye are strangers and sojourners with me, and in all the land of your possession

00:33:47.570 --> 00:33:53.330
 ye shall grant a redemption for the land, if thy brother be waxed and poor, and hath

00:33:53.330 --> 00:33:59.930
 sold away some of his possession, and if any of his kin come to redeem it, then shall he

00:33:59.930 --> 00:34:07.030
 redeem that which his brother sold." So the land is not supposed to be permanently leaving

00:34:07.030 --> 00:34:15.150
 the family. The land was supposed to be redeemed or bought back by the families or the relatives

00:34:15.150 --> 00:34:21.140
 of the poor, okay? So this may show me that Naomi may have chosen to sell the land out

00:34:21.140 --> 00:34:28.600
 of necessity, maybe because she was poor. Again, that was the assumption, maybe not.

00:34:28.600 --> 00:34:35.540
 But this also is not just about preserving the family inheritance, but also about preserving

00:34:35.540 --> 00:34:44.230
 the family name. Everything in the Old Testament, there's a big family bond even to the property

00:34:44.230 --> 00:34:51.820
 itself. That's why God said, "The land shall not be sold forever." Look at verse 26, "And

00:34:51.820 --> 00:34:57.550
 if the man have known to redeem it, and himself be able to redeem it, then let him count the

00:34:57.550 --> 00:35:04.110
 years of the sales thereof, and restore the surplus unto the man to whom he sold it, that

00:35:04.110 --> 00:35:10.850
 he may return unto his possession." So the flow is, if a man becomes poor, he can sell

00:35:10.850 --> 00:35:21.070
 his land. And then a nearer Kingsman can buy it back. And if no Kingsman buys it back,

00:35:21.070 --> 00:35:28.780
 the man himself can buy back his land if he can afford it. So that's the order. And basically

00:35:28.780 --> 00:35:34.530
 God built a system where loss of property didn't have to be permanent. Because when

00:35:34.530 --> 00:35:40.240
 the land is assigned to you, that is yours. You can choose to sell it, but you can always

00:35:40.240 --> 00:35:46.150
 buy it back. You know, either yourself or your relative, your kinsman, your family.

00:35:46.150 --> 00:35:51.370
 But someone has to be willing to pay the price. Okay, now go back to Ruth chapter 4. Ruth

 had his shoe loose so that's a disgraceful thing okay now now I do think this is a little bit

00:48:07.730 --> 00:48:15.700
 different from the story in ruth because based on this passage the widow is supposed to lose the shoe

00:48:15.700 --> 00:48:22.240
 from the brother and and uh spit on him we don't see that in ruth chapter number four because in

00:48:22.240 --> 00:48:28.540
 ruth chapter four the nearer kingsman gave his shoe to boaz ruth was not part of that transaction

00:48:28.540 --> 00:48:35.570
 okay notice there's a difference here and to me this passage focuses more on if brethren dwell

00:48:35.570 --> 00:48:45.090
 together okay so so if the brother uh refuses he is shamed publicly now the story of ruth is

00:48:45.090 --> 00:48:53.100
 about a kingsman not really a brother okay and the story of ruth involves the land redemption based on

00:48:53.100 --> 00:49:00.360
 leviticus 25 so i so i do think these two stories are slightly different and i believe that's a

00:49:00.360 --> 00:49:06.820
 different legal situation because in ruth because in ruth chapter four the bible says you know

00:49:06.820 --> 00:49:12.400
 there was a manner in former time not really pointing back to a to a specific law yet the

00:49:12.400 --> 00:49:16.780
 closest law is is this passage but you know i but you know i don't believe there's a slight

00:49:16.780 --> 00:49:23.810
 difference in how they are executed okay now go back to ruth chapter four ruth chapter number four

00:49:23.810 --> 00:49:32.750
 now the question is why didn't god kill the near kinsman like he did with onan right because god

00:49:32.750 --> 00:49:40.900
 you know dealt pretty harshly justly with onan by uh killing him because he refused to uh you know

00:49:40.900 --> 00:49:48.720
 continue the inheritance of his brother erp well the reason is that onan was being deceptive

00:49:48.720 --> 00:49:56.280
 onan spilled the seed on the ground onan took the benefit but he intentionally prevented

00:49:56.280 --> 00:50:03.350
 the result while the nearer kingsman was given the opportunity but he said no okay he did not

00:50:03.350 --> 00:50:10.240
 abuse the situation he just said no okay so these are two different scenarios uh young root chapter
